Accent Film Entertainment is
an independent theatrical and DVD distributor dealing primarily in edgy
art house and important contemporary cinema from around the globe.
Accent has a core business focus on bringing the very best of ground breaking international cinema to Australia, while maintaining the highest respect for the filmmaker’s original artistic creation. As such, we champion niche, risky cinema, protect the integrity of the artist and endeavor to strive for artistic and technical excellence.
Accent acquisitions to date include Gasper Noe’s notorious masterpiece, IRREVERSIBLE, Matthew Barney’s artistic triumph, DRAWING RESTRAINT 9, the French horror thriller HIGH TENSION and Michael Winterbottom’s intimate romance drama, 9 SONGS. Accent has championed young talented indie filmmakers such as Andrew Bujalski with MUTUAL APPRECIATION, Kelly Reichardt with OLD JOY and Lodge Kerrigan with KEANE as well as the latest films from veteran auteurs such as Abel Ferrara with MARY and Jacques Rivette with his STORY OF MARIE & JULIEN. Accent
has ventured into more unconventional documentaries such as the
hilarious but insightful account of the world’s biggest cycling event, DETOUR DE FRANCE, and the unique sounds of modern Icelandic music in SCREAMING MASTERPIECE
In late 2007, Accent Film Entertainment will launch its new imprint, Accent Underground
in support of truly independent films by talented filmmakers whose
ingenuity and creativity far exceed the budgets at their disposal. Accent Underground
will strive to discover, nurture and showcase independent Australian
filmmakers and ensure they receive a theatrical and/or a DVD release,
and help to exploit revenue potential through newly evolving digital
media opportunities both in Australia and overseas, in an increasingly
competitive and crowded marketplace.
Up-coming Accent theatricals include the black comedy HE WAS A QUIET MAN
starring Christian Slater, in a tour-de-force performance alongside the
stunning Elisha Cuthbert and the ubiquitous indie-favourite, William H
Macy. THE BLACK PIMPERNEL is a
moving account of the plight of Chilean refugees under Pinochet’s
oppressive dictatorial regime and stars Michael Nyqvist, whose previous
film AS IT IS IN HEAVEN was a monster box office success in Australian cinemas. After theatrical release of THE TENDER HOOK
by Dendy Films in 2008, Accent will release the DVD of this new
Australian drama set in the criminal underworld of Sydney in the 1930s,
and stars Hugo Weaving and Rose Byrne
